Professional networking TipsBusiness networking is probably one of the most important, if not the most important, thing to do if a business is to be a success. Not networking means that a person is missing out on numerous opportunities to let others know that their business even exists. Of course, business networking has to be done right to get the most out of it. Here is a list of 25 tips to help get the most out of business networking. 1. Create yourself some business cards and make sure to keep them handy at all times. 2. Putting together a brief, easy to read resume can be helpful. Being able to see your experience and abilities can help bring in more clients. 3. Get involved with volunteer positions in organizations or associations. This will get your face out there as well as let others learn what your business has to offer. 4. Offer help when possible. This can build a stronger relationship and may earn you a referral later on. 5. Keep in touch with those in your network. Not keeping in touch might mean that you get cleaned off their list if they don’t feel there’s a reason to keep you around. Keeping in touch is easy. It can be as simple as sending some articles, tips and useful information that might be of interest to them. 6. Ask for help. It could help to build a stronger relationship and it will help to keep you in mind if they need something later on. 7. Keep the relationship with business contacts on a professional level. 8. Follow through on what you say. 9. Keep in mind that networking is two-way, meaning that there is a certain give in take when maintaining long-term contacts. 10. If someone messages you for help or asks a question, try to be prompt with your reply. If someone has helped you, let them know you appreciate it. 11. Maintain a positive attitude. 12. Keep business contacts organized. This can help you to familiarize yourself with who they are and what kind of business they are involved in, so that there is no embarrassing mix up or confusion later on. 13. Be clear in what it is that you are looking for. 14. Always be respectful to those in your network. 15. Be honest. 16. Get together for face to face meetings or gatherings when possible. Have lunch, or host a social gathering; this can help to build and maintain business relationships. 17. Never be pushy with business contacts. 18. Keep humour and conversation on a professional level. 19. When designing a business network profile, make sure it is easy to read and understand. 20. Follow up on contacts. 21. Treat everyone as your equal; never talk down to them. 22. Be open-minded. 23. Set realistic goals. 24. Always make eye-contact and smile. 25.
